What is a Cat Panel Door?
A cat panel door, also understood as a cat door or cat flap, is a little door installed within a larger door or wall, allowing family pets to get in and exit. They are available in numerous sizes, designs, and performances, consisting of:
- Manual Flap Doors: Simple, conventional styles that swing open.
- Magnetic Doors: Secured by magnets, requiring the cat to press the flap open.
- Electronic Doors: Powered by batteries, allowing entry only for cats with specific collars.
- Lockable Doors: Provide choices to restrict entry during particular times.
The choice of cat panel door depends on your home environment, your cat's practices, and your personal preferences.
Benefits of Installing a Cat Panel Door
Installing a cat panel door supplies a number of advantages:
- Freedom for Pets: Cats are natural explorers. A cat door enables them to delight in outdoor areas without constant guidance.
- Convenience: It saves cat owners the trouble of manually letting their family pets in and out.
- Security: Certain models enhance security, permitting open door just to your pet while keeping out strays or wildlife.
- Improved Mental Health: Access to the great outdoors significantly enhances a cat's lifestyle, lowering stress and anxiety and monotony.

What to Expect During Installation
Understanding the installation procedure can relieve any issues. Here's a detailed guide on what to expect when a professional installer comes to your home.
Action 1: Assessment
The installer will start by evaluating your door or wall. They will consider the products, the density of the door, and potential challenges (like circuitry or insulation). This assessment guarantees that they choose the proper tools and methods for the task.
Step 2: Measurement
Next, they will measure the installation location to ensure the cat panel door fits effectively. This is a vital action; an inaccurately determined door can result in problems like drafts, leaks, or blocked paths.
Step 3: Installation
The real installation process will include the following:
- Cutting an opening in the chosen door or wall.
- Installing the cat door frame safely.
- Sealing edges to avoid drafts and maintain insulation.
- Evaluating the door for functionality.
Step 4: Final Touches
After installation, installers typically use any necessary surfaces (like paint or caulking) and explain the door's features. They will reveal you how to lock or set the door if it's electronic.
Step 5: Clean-Up
A professional installer will make sure the work area is as tidy as they found it, getting rid of any particles from the cutting and installation procedure.
Costs and Factors Influencing Pricing
The costs for cat panel door installation vary based upon a number of factors, including:
- Type of Cat Door: Higher-end electronic doors tend to be pricier than standard flap doors.
- Installation Complexity: An installation requiring extensive adjustments will generally cost more.
- Place: Prices might differ based upon your geographical area and associated labor costs.
Here's a basic breakdown of expected expenses:
Installation Type
Typical Cost
Standard Manual Cat Door
₤ 100 – ₤ 200
Magnetic Cat Door
₤ 150 – ₤ 250
Electronic Cat Door
₤ 200 – ₤ 500
Installation Labor Fee
₤ 50 – ₤ 150
Frequently asked question Section
1. The length of time does the installation take?
Usually, the procedure can take between 1 to 2 hours, depending upon the intricacy of the installation.
2. Can any door accommodate a cat panel?
The majority of doors can accommodate a cat panel, although hollow core doors may need additional framing for stability.
3. Are cat panel doors protect against other animals?
Top quality cat doors, especially electronic or lockable models, offer boosted security to limit access to just your pet.
4. Can I set up the cat panel door myself?
Yes, specifically with DIY packages offered in stores. Nevertheless, if you're not comfy with tools or carpentry, employing a professional is recommended.
5. What if my cat is hesitant to utilize the brand-new door?
It may take some time for modification. Providing treats or motivating them with toys can assist acquaint them with the brand-new door.
